How much do assistant mechanic j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for assistant mechanic in Riverside, CA is $20.93,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.08 and $22.55 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Assistant Mechanic vs Automotive Technician?

AspectAssistant MechanicAutomotive Technician
CertificationsBasic automotive training, ASE certifications often preferredAdvanced ASE certifications, specialized training
Work EnvironmentAssists senior mechanics in repair shops, garagesPerforms diagnostics, repairs, and maintenance independently
Job ResponsibilitiesSupports repairs, prepares vehicles, learns technical skillsDiagnoses issues, repairs vehicles, performs complex tasks

Assistant Mechanics typically support automotive technicians by assisting with basic tasks and gaining experience. Automotive Technicians perform more complex diagnostics and repairs independently. While both roles require automotive knowledge, technicians usually have more advanced certifications and responsibilities.

What are the typical challenges an assistant mechanic may face during their daily work, and how can they overcome them?

Assistant Mechanics often encounter challenges such as diagnosing unfamiliar mechanical issues, managing a fast-paced workload, and adapting to new technologies or equipment. To overcome these challenges, it's helpful to ask questions, seek guidance from experienced team members, and actively participate in training opportunities. Developing strong organizational skills and staying updated on the latest industry practices also help Assistant Mechanics perform efficiently and grow within the field.

What is an assistant mechanic?

Assistant mechanics are entry-level professionals who support lead or senior mechanics in maintaining, repairing, and servicing vehicles or machinery. Their duties often include tasks such as changing oil, rotating tires, performing basic diagnostic tests, and keeping the work area clean and organized. Assistant mechanics also help with parts replacement and learn more complex repairs under supervision. This role serves as a stepping stone for gaining hands-on experience and advancing to higher-level mechanic positions.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an assistant mechanic,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Assistant Mechanic, you need a foundational understanding of mechanical systems, basic repair skills, and often a high school diploma or technical training. Familiarity with diagnostic tools, hand and power tools, and sometimes certifications like ASE entry-level credentials are typically required. Attention to detail, a willingness to learn, and effective teamwork are crucial soft skills in this role. These abilities ensure that maintenance tasks are performed safely and efficiently, supporting senior mechanics and minimizing equipment downtime.

What does an assistant mechanic do?

The responsibilities of an assistant mechanic include performing intermediate skilled repair work on automobiles, small engines, and other equipment. In this career, you help the mechanic install and replace various parts on cars, trucks, and tractors. You may also help perform complete tune-ups. Other duties include changing oil and checking batteries, fan belts, filters, tires, wipers, headlights, and more. You are responsible for troubleshooting and fixing heating and air conditioning systems, electrical controls, suspension, and exhaust systems. You help with overhauling and replacing major components like transmissions and engines. You are expected to order the required parts and supplies, help load and unload delivery trucks, tow broken-down vehicles, perform welding services, and offer assistance to other crews.

Position Summary:
The Maintenance Mechanic is responsible for maintaining, troubleshooting, repairing, and improving conveyor systems and material handling equipment in a warehouse and distribution environment. This role performs preventive and corrective maintenance activities on mechanical, electrical, pneumatic, and facility equipment to ensure operational reliability and minimize downtime.
The ideal candidate has hands-on experience working with conveyor systems and industrial equipment, can independently perform routine troubleshooting and repairs, and is committed to maintaining a safe and efficient operation. The Maintenance Mechanic works closely with Operations, and other Maintenance staff to support equipment reliability and continuous improvement initiatives.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Equipment Maintenance & Repair
  • Troubleshoot, repair, and maintain conveyor systems and material handling equipment.
  • Diagnose and repair mechanical components including bearings, rollers, belts, chains, sprockets, motors, and gearboxes.
  • Assist in troubleshooting basic electrical, pneumatic, and hydraulic systems.
  • Observe equipment operation and identify potential mechanical failures or performance issues.
  • Remove, repair, or replace defective components to restore equipment functionality.
  • Test equipment following repairs to verify safe and proper operation.
  • Assist with installation and modification of conveyors and related equipment

Preventive Maintenance
  • Perform preventive maintenance activities according to established schedules and procedures.
  • Inspect equipment for wear, damage, misalignment, lubrication deficiencies, and other maintenance concerns.
  • Complete lubrication, belt adjustments, component replacements, and routine maintenance activities.
  • Document maintenance findings and report equipment concerns to maintenance leadership.
  • Support efforts to improve equipment reliability and reduce downtime.

Facility & Equipment Support
  • Assist with maintenance and repair of warehouse support equipment including dock equipment, fans, air compressors, and facility systems.
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of maintenance work areas, tools, and equipment.
  • Support emergency equipment repairs and operational uptime initiatives.

Documentation & Inventory
  • Maintain accurate maintenance records and work order documentation.
  • Record labor hours, repairs completed, and parts used.
  • Assist with identifying replacement parts and inventory requirements.
  • Communicate equipment issues and repair status to maintenance leadership.

Safety & Compliance
  • Follow all OSHA, Lockout/Tagout (LOTO), machine guarding, PPE, and company safety requirements.
  • Report hazards, near misses, and unsafe conditions immediately.
  • Ensure maintenance work is completed safely and according to established procedures.
  • Maintain a clean and safe work environment.
